The Master's Degree in High Performance Sports is a program designed to help you develop the skills necessary to work as a sports scientist or performance analyst. The nine-month program, worth 60 ECTS credits, focuses on three key aspects: proper data analysis and understanding, providing compelling reports, and maintaining strong communication skills.

During the Master's Degree in High Performance Sports, you will have at your disposal first-class facilities, such as the sports center in Villaviciosa de Odón, Human Research Lab, and Real Madrid CF facilities. In addition, you will learn from a faculty made up of some of the most important professionals in the world in the areas of sports performance.
